All I received was excuses and delays. The appraisal took 4 weeks to come back and was constantly told that the VA was reached out to yet there was no response. This very well may be true but at what point does the loan officer or veterans United take the next step to find out what is going on or how to rectify the issue when the last note is that the appraiser went to the house on July 20th or July 24th. We should not have made it to August with this still being an issue. As a client, I should not have had to call multiple numbers to get in contact with the VA appraisal office myself. The next issue is that there miscommunication between the loan office and the title company. The title company was stating that they didn’t receive the the necessary documents and the loan officer is stating they sent them. There should have been more checks and balances in between, knowing that the client is already coming out of pocket to live in a hotel due to the appraisal coming back late and anymore mishaps would put the client even further in the hole. Here we are today and I still don’t know the official status of whether or not the loan has been funded because I all have received is a load of excuses rather advocacy on the behalf of the client. I absolutely will not recommenced veterans United because I would rather have immaculate customer service over a low interest rate.
